You are the curator of the new Science Center in Puzzlania. The Grand Opening of the Center is in just a few hours, and crowds are already gathering outside, anxious to catch a glimpse of your prize display - the famous Icosahedron Diamond.
The diamond has been kept in an impenetrable vault up until now, but the time has come to move it to its rightful location in the middle of the Science Center. As you go to open the vault, you realize that you can no longer remember the password you had chosen to unlock it.
Thankfully, you were ready for just such a situation, as you keep a password reminder sheet in the middle drawer of your desk. For each password you need to remember, you've designed a puzzle. The one for the Icosahedron Diamond vault password reads:
Leg-to-foot joint (5)
One of Jesus' twelve (7)
Make known, reveal (8)
Not as hard (6)
Vacant, containing nothing (5)
Swore off, renounced (8)
Decorative, not plain (5)
A person who attends a movie (8)
Burn to ashes (10)
Most drivers call them "blinkers" (10)
Some call it a sucker (8)
Moved clumsily and heavily (8)
You might watch your local one at 11pm (8)
Circle a celestial body (5)
Actually, or genuinely (6)
Quick, witty reply (8)
Don't be fooled, the hen really rules this (5)
Renter, or lessee (6)
Out of shape (5)
Crazy, zany (5)
Jerry Yang's venture (5)
Can you figure our your password and save the Grand Opening of the Science Center? _________________ I hate people who try to write interesting things in their signature.
